A Sea of Salt: The Great Salt Lake’s Water Cycle
The Great Salt Lake is a huge, salty body of water in Utah. It’s part of a fascinating water cycle that brings water from the mountains to the lake and back again.
Imagine it like this:
- Snow and Rain: Snow falls on the mountains around the lake, and rain falls on the land.
- Rivers Flow: The melted snow and rainwater flow down rivers like the Weber River, which runs through Weber County, and into the Great Salt Lake.
- Evaporation: The sun heats up the water, making it evaporate, leaving the salt behind. The water vapor goes up into the air.
- Back to the Mountains: The water vapor turns back into clouds and returns to the mountains as snow or rain, starting the cycle all over again.
A Shrinking Sea: The Great Salt Lake’s Water Crisis
But the Great Salt Lake is shrinking. It’s like a bathtub with a hole in it! We’re taking out more water than we’re putting in. Here’s why:
- Climate Change: Climate change is making the problem worse. Warmer temperatures mean more evaporation, and less snow in the mountains. This means less water flowing into the lake.
- Too Much Water Use: We use a lot of water for farming, cities, and industries. This leaves less water to flow into the lake.
The Impact of a Shrinking Lake
The shrinking lake is a big problem for people, animals, and the whole environment:
- Dust Storms: As the lake shrinks, the exposed lakebed dries up and turns into dust. These dust storms carry harmful pollutants and can cause health problems for people.
- Wildlife Habitat Loss: The lake is home to many birds, fish, and other wildlife. As the lake shrinks, their habitats are destroyed, and some species are disappearing.
- Air Quality: The dust storms can also make the air dirty and unhealthy to breathe.
